Cancer Prevention: Lower Your Meat Intake

The statistics are almost overwhelming. In 2013, about 1,600 Americans died of cancer each day, the American Cancer Society says. Cancer remains the second most common cause of death in the United States, accounting for nearly one of every four deaths. Is Weight Loss Safe for Seniors?

Losing weight is a challenge for most people, but it is even harder for the elderly. Due to reduced bone and muscle mass, as well as a greater risk of nutritional deficiency, doctors often advise the elderly to stay away from intentional weight loss.
